Must-Have Crochet Supplies for Beginners

You need some simple items of crochet supplies when you are a beginner. These tools are simple but very important to learn to crochet well. Here’s a crochet supplies list of the most needed beginner supplies and what they do.

Crochet SupplyUse
Crochet Hook SetUsed to make loops and stitches.
Acrylic YarnSoft, cheap, and great for beginners.
ScissorsFor cutting yarn cleanly.
Stitch MarkersHelps you keep track of your place in the pattern.
Yarn NeedlesUsed to weave in yarn ends neatly.
Tote Bag for Crochet SuppliesTo carry all your tools easily.

Crochet Hook Set

It is the most important tool. Hooks are found in varying lengths. Amateurs normally begin with a hook of medium size. It is used in making stitches by pulling yarn in and out of the loops.

Acrylic Yarn

The Acrylic yarn is smooth and works easily. It is also cheap, hence it is ideal for those who are starting. You can find it in many colors. It works well with most hooks.

Scissors

It requires good scissors to cut yarn and make it free of debris. Clean scissors also enable your job to be tidy.

Stitch Markers

These small rings or clips help you mark important stitches. They are also useful to count rows or rounds in your project.

Sewing Needles (Yarn Needles)

You will hide loose yarn ends after completing your work. A yarn needle is large with a heavy eye. It, thus, makes weaving in yarn easy.

Tote Bag for Crochet Supplies

You would require somewhere to store all your devices. Thus, a tote bag for crochet supplies accommodates your crochet hooks, yarn, scissors, and needles. It also assists you in being organized and carrying your tools with you.

Crochet Supplies To Pick Up Next

Once you know the possibilities of crochet fundamentals, consider purchasing additional tools. The tools will also allow crocheting to be quick and more enjoyable. Moreover, they assist you to work more comfortably and complete better projects.

Ergonomic Crochet Hooks

Regular hooks can make your hands tired. Ergonomic crochet hook is designed for your best fit. They are cushy handled and are specially shaped. Using these hooks can stop your hands from hurting during long projects.

Measuring Tape

A measuring tape is very useful. It also assists you in ensuring your work size. To illustrate, you may check scarves, hats, or blankets as you crochet. So, you will have your project of an optimal size.

Hook Size Gauge

Sometimes, crochet hooks don’t have numbers on them. However, a hook size gauge tells you the exact size of any hook. This tool is small and easy to carry.  Thus, it helps you pick the right hook for your yarn and pattern.

Row Counter

Keeping track of rows can be hard. Therefore, using a row counter makes this easy. Every time you finish a row, you click it. Hence, you can never lose your way in a pattern.

Blocking Mats and Pins

Your project can be lumpy when it is finished. Pins and blocking of mats assist in defining your work. Place your ranked piece on the mat and fix it by pin. Blocking also gives you a smooth crochet. Hence, it looks excellent on blankets, shawls, and sweaters.

Additional Crochet Supplies to Consider

After getting some basic tools, you can have additional tools. These are the tools that are not essential, but which can make crocheting easy and entertaining. They will also assist you to remain tidy and work more quickly.

1. Yarn Bowl

A yarn bowl is a special bowl in which you place your yarn. It will not allow your yarn to roll during crocheting. The yarn is left at the place and does not get distorted. All you have to do is just tug at the yarn, and then it just comes off the bowl and out. A great number of individuals enjoy working on yarn bowls, particularly when they are thrown on the smooth tables or floors.

2. Winding Machine

A winding machine helps you roll your yarn into flat, neat shapes called “cakes.” It’s faster than winding by hand. Yarn cakes are easier to work with and store. So, it is a great tool if you have a lot of yarn at home.

3. Stitch Guidebooks

Want to learn new stitches? Stitch guidebooks show you how to make cool patterns because they have pictures and easy steps. They will allow you to experiment even if you are a beginner. It is like an instructor in a book on crochet!

4. Hook Grips

Crochet can hurt your hands after a while. Hook grips make your crochet hooks soft to hold. They are also soothing and allow you to crochet without feeling uncomfortable. Some grips come with ergonomic crochet hooks, but you can buy them separately, too.

5. Storage Box or Toolkit Case

It is kept in a storage box that stores all your tools. It is excellent in case you have numerous little objects, such as the stitch markers, yarn needles, or scissors. A toolkit case can also be described as a small bag with pockets. It is zip-up and portably carried. Both are great for keeping your crochet supplies neat and easy to find.

What is the most appropriate yarn for the novice?

The yarn that is recommended to novices is acrylic. It is bendable and cheap, and it takes no work.

How big a crochet hook must I employ?

The higher learners start with a hook size H (5mm). It is good with medium yarn.
